Here is an example on how to do this. The code uses the Summary Statistics tool to summarize the Area field in each polygon feature class within feature datasets, then writes the feature class name and Area sum to a previously created table.import arcpy
from arcpy import env
env.overwriteOutput = True
env.workspace = r"C:\MapsandGeodatabase\LocalGovernment.gdb"
arcpy.CreateTable_management(env.workspace, "AREA_SUM")
arcpy.AddField_management("AREA_SUM", "Name", "Text", "75")
arcpy.AddField_management("AREA_SUM", "SUM_Shape_Area", "Double")
for dataset in arcpy.ListDatasets("*"):
lstFCs = arcpy.ListFeatureClasses("*", "", dataset)
for fc in lstFCs:
desc = arcpy.Describe(fc)
if desc.shapeType == "Polygon":
rows = arcpy.InsertCursor("AREA_SUM")
row = rows.newRow()
row.Name = fc
sumArea = arcpy.Statistics_analysis(fc, "Stats", [["Shape_Area", "SUM"]])
rows2 = arcpy.SearchCursor(sumArea)
for row2 in rows2:
totArea = row2.getValue("SUM_Shape_Area")
row.SUM_Shape_Area = totArea
rows.insertRow(row)
totArea = 0
del row, rows, row2, rows2
arcpy.Delete_management("Stats")
